Expected Impact:
In the short term, the funding is expected to:
• Increase understanding and dissemination of challenges, risks and good practices in the priority areas identified under this call;
• Enhance communication, coordination and operational cooperation between authorities responsible for the prevention, detection and repression of corruption;
• Improve the availability and use of data, methodologies and tools for measuring corruption risks, trends and the impact of anti-corruption measures. Where applicable, proposals should demonstrate how they build on relevant previous or ongoing EU-funded projects and existing corruption measurement frameworks.In the long term, the funding is expected to:
• Improve the prevention, detection, investigation and prosecution of corruption across the EU;
• Contribute to the implementation of EU anti-corruption policy priorities, including recommendations addressed to Member States in the Rule of Law Reports and the European Semester, as well as the objectives of the Directive on combating corruption [to be updated when adopted];
• Reduce the role of corruption as an enabler of organised crime and criminal infiltration into the licit economy;
• Foster a culture of integrity, transparency and accountability across public and private sectors in the EU.Objective:
In line with the European Commission’s policies, as set-out above, the objective of this call is to prevent and combat corruption, by supporting actions addressing both its prevention and repression.
Scope:
Project applications submitted under the present call for proposals should provide for activities supporting the prevention of, and the fight against corruption, in line with the objectives and priorities described in the call document.
